The Ducati 749R, a homologation special produced between 2004 and 2006, represents the pinnacle of Ducati's supersport engineering for its era. Developed with direct input from their World Superbike racing program, this track-focused road bike features a potent 748cc Desmodromic L-Twin Testastretta engine, delivering 110 HP and 75 Nm of torque. Its exceptional handling is attributed to premium Öhlins suspension components and a rigid steel trellis frame, complemented by high-performance Brembo radial monobloc brakes for superior stopping power. The aggressive aerodynamic design and racing heritage underscore its position as a highly capable machine, built for discerning riders who value performance and precision.
